Output de0d00518594e29f7e21a0d10e92d7c2c020229c6123879bcb7d02579558073d:21

value
85000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55ab6436ce3944b1ddd649624a0e47291d24fd04 OP_EQUAL
address
39VzgLVNovvfYdpdpjSU9Bo3g9ZTQ4zp6g
transaction
de0d00518594e29f7e21a0d10e92d7c2c020229c6123879bcb7d02579558073d
spent
true